ABSTRACTExhausted CD8 T cells (TEX) arising during chronic infections and cancer have reduced functional capacity and limited fate flexibility that prevents optimal disease control and response to immunotherapies. Compared to memory (TMEM) cells, TEX have a unique open chromatin landscape underlying a distinct gene expression program. How TEX transcriptional and epigenetic landscapes are regulated through histone post-translational modifications (hPTMs) remains unclear.
